For the star of THE BISCUIT EATER and so many other films this was his final performance. Billy Lee is only now in recent years finally achieving recognition as one of the greatest child actors in American film. This is thanks both to the many people who have posted all of his films online but also because of the way Youtube can provide a higher profile than existed during an actor's actual career. This is a good realist film, compassionate without being maudlin, and not without a hard edge of social realism. A fine and final performance as Billy plays the long-suffering son of an alcoholic father he can never stop loving. Forget about the budgetary restraints; for many, the poverty row studios offered a freedom unknown to major studio efforts. Billy would go on to raise three fine children but sadly passed away unexpectedly from a heart attack age 60, in 1989. Rest in peace. This drama marked the end of an eight-year career that saw so many brilliant performance in drama and in comedy.

Okay, I'll admit it, I watched about a quarter of this saccharine movie and couldn't face any more. If you want to see what really happens to dogs in war, go to YouTube and search War Dogs of Vietnam. This semidocumentary, narrated, I think, by Charlie Sheen, used to be on a military website until the army decided they had beaten themselves up enough about their inhumanity to the dogs that saved so many lives, I guess.
The film's fairly degraded now but still watchable if you can stand to watch it all the way through. It's heartbreaking to see men crying over the dogs they handled 20 years in the past, dogs that died for them and their buddies or were abandoned in that hell hole by the US Army which refused to let them bring their dogs back home. Sheesh, I'm tearing up now remembering it. Anyhow, that's why this video gets no rating from me; it's just too far from the truth.
